1MH/s = 1000KH/s 20MH/s = 20000KH/s 20000KH/s= 120000 ESP/min Per h = 7200000 ESP Per day = 172800000 ESP Per week = 1209600000 ESP
Is that possible?
20 sec blocks, 50000 esp per block. Total production 150000 esp per min In order to get 120000 esp per min you need to control 80% of total mining power. If right now 20Mh is total hashrate and suddenly you show up with another 20Mh you will control only 50% of 40Mh total and will be making 75000 per min

Hi everyone, need some help! for 3 days now i tried to open my espers wallet 8.05, but i got the same error msg: failed to read block
What can i do? thanks.
Please give this a try (what we do whenever strange issues occur) Backup your wallet.datNavigate to your data folder for esp (eg: "C:\Users\YOURUSERNAME\AppData\Roaming\Espers" ) <-- Windows Delete ALL the files within that folder EXCEPT your wallet.datRelaunch the client and allow the system to resync the chain. Please let us know how it goes for you. We are working on providing a bootstrap for users to not have to sync from scratch.
